Dating Confidence Reset

Start by being clear with yourself. Decide what you want from a conversation or a match this week—whether it’s casual chats, learning about other people, or exploring something more serious. Naming a simple, realistic goal keeps you from drifting into anxiety or the numbers game.

Pace conversations with intention. Move slowly enough to notice how you feel. Respond when you have something to say, not out of pressure to keep momentum. If a chat feels flat after a few messages, it’s okay to pause, reflect, and either try a new question or move on. Healthy pacing protects your energy and makes good matches easier to spot.

Keep expectations realistic. Most conversations won’t become deep relationships, and that’s normal. Expect curiosity, not certainty. When you shift from needing every message to “work” to seeing each interaction as information, rejection feels less personal and progress becomes visible.

Choose matches more thoughtfully. Look beyond chemistry to shared values and basic deal-breakers. A quick scan for aligned priorities—life stage, communication style, and mutual respect—saves time and reduces the frustration of mismatched efforts.

Track small wins and steady progress. Notice when you get clearer about what you want, when a conversation improves, or when you set a boundary and it’s respected. Those small signs of forward motion rebuild confidence faster than waiting for a big breakthrough.

Practice gentle boundaries and self-respect. Say no to people who push you, and be honest about your timeline and needs. Saying no isn’t rude; it’s a way of protecting your time and emotional bandwidth so you can focus on better fits.

If you feel stuck, take a short break: log off, do something you enjoy, then return with clearer intent. Dating with steady expectations, simple pacing, and thoughtfulness helps you stay confident, patient, and in control—one message at a time.
